Demographics details for Alcoa, TN vs San luis, AZ

Population Overview

Compare main population characteristics in Alcoa, TN vs San luis, AZ.

Data Alcoa San luis
Population 11,803 35,770
Median Age 36.3 years 31.6 years
Median Income $63,580 $46,747
Married Families 35.0% 35.0%
Poverty Level 10% 18%
Unemployment Rate 3.2 24.3

Population Comparison: Alcoa vs San luis

  • The population in San luis is higher at 35,770, compared to 11,803 in Alcoa.
  • Residents in Alcoa have a higher median age of 36.3 years compared to 31.6 years in San luis.
  • Alcoa has a higher median income of $63,580 compared to $46,747 in San luis.
  • The percentage of married families is the same in both Alcoa and San luis at 35.0%.
  • The poverty level is higher in San luis at 18%, compared to 10% in Alcoa.
  • San luis has a higher unemployment rate at 24.3% compared to 3.2% in Alcoa.

Health Statistics

The health statistics provide insights into prevalent health conditions in two communities.

Health Metric Alcoa San luis
Mental Health Not Good 19.7% 18.6%
Physical Health Not Good 13.6% 18.0%
Depression 27.9% 19.0%
Smoking 21.8% 18.7%
Binge Drinking 14.0% 14.6%
Obesity 35.4% 45.5%
Disability Percentage 12.0% 6.0%

Health Statistics Comparison: Alcoa vs San luis

  • More residents in Alcoa report poor mental health at 19.7% compared to 18.6% in San luis.
  • Depression is more prevalent in Alcoa at 27.9% compared to 19.0% in San luis.
  • Smoking is more prevalent in Alcoa at 21.8% compared to 18.7% in San luis.
  • More residents engage in binge drinking in San luis at 14.6% compared to 14.0% in Alcoa.
  • San luis has higher obesity rates at 45.5% compared to 35.4% in Alcoa.
  • Disability percentages are higher in Alcoa at 12.0% compared to 6.0% in San luis.

Education Levels

The educational attainment in the area helps gauge the workforce's skill level and economic potential.

Education Level Alcoa San luis
No Schooling 0.5% (62) 3.3% (1,167)
High School Diploma 19.2% (2,272) 9.6% (3,430)
Less than High School 13.0% (1,531) 54.3% (19,437)
Bachelor's Degree and Higher 21.0% (2,481) 5.1% (1,836)

Education Levels Comparison: Alcoa vs San luis

  • In San luis, a larger percentage of residents lack formal schooling at 3.3% compared to 0.5% in Alcoa.
  • A higher percentage of residents in Alcoa hold a high school diploma at 19.2% compared to 9.6% in San luis.
  • The percentage of residents with less than a high school education is higher in San luis at 54.3%, compared to 13.0% in Alcoa.
  • A higher percentage of residents in Alcoa hold a bachelor's degree or higher at 21.0% compared to 5.1% in San luis.
